2022-10-10 - This entry represents the installation of a used organ. Comments by David Snyder on an interior photo by Karl R. Josker posted on pbase.com state, *"Re organ: The organ was a transplanted residence organ by Austin of Hartford, Connecticut. It was moved to the church by the Tellers Organ Company of Erie, Pennsylvania, who supplied the case and dummy case pipes. It has since been removed; the case is empty."* -Jim Stettner
